You don't need battery farms to make renewables viable in the US. What you need is to replace the AC grid interconnect system in the US with a HVDC super grid system. The key difference here is that HVDC is exceedingly efficient in energy transfer and has effectively negligible losses compared to AC over distance. The US is big enough that any impact from weather should basically average out over that distance.

That doesn't help after sunset on the west coast when residential demand peaks and there is little renewable power being generated anywhere in North America. In theory batteries or other storage could close that gap but realistically it's going to take decades to scale that up.

How are nimby crowds insane? Accidents may happen. And did happen in the past in that same place: https://en.wikipedia.org/wiki/Three_Mile_Island_accident

Nobody died at TMI. Nobody died at Fukushima (from the nuclear incident that is, 10000 died because of the Tsunami) Hundreds of people died at Chernobyl. Those are all the major accidents at production nuclear power plant that have ever occured. There are no others. There is just one that was deadly, and it is about as representative of the safety of nuclear power as flying in a 1920s' plane compared to a state of th…

No one died at Fukushima... They did have to evacuate over 150,000 people though. I'm not sure we should be normalizing that.
